RUGBY. TRANSFER. Montauban makes a big move with the signing of a Springbok

Maintained in Pro D2 on the smallest of margins at the expense of Narbonne, USM made a nice move on the transfer market by announcing the signing of Springbok Sikhumbuzo Notshe for two years.

Sikhumbuzo Notshe was however highly coveted by CA Brive-Corrèze. The Corrèze club was in pole position to attract the talented Springbok. However, Montauban was able to prove himself convincingoffering Notshe a sporting project and playing conditions that made the difference.

For Montauban, this recruitment is a real masterstroke. With his 30 years, Notshe brings not only his international experience, but also a size and a dynamic game which should work wonders in Pro D2. USM supporters can look forward to seeing a player of this caliber playing under their colors.

But Notshe is not the only notable recruit from Montauban this season. The club also signed an Argentinian prop, Facundo Pomponius, thus strengthening its pack and its ambitions for the coming season. Without forgetting the three-quarter center John Thomas Jackson and the winger Paul Vallée, announces La Dépêche.

Our colleagues remind us that the USM will also be able to count on “the second lines Victor Moreaux (Perpignan) and Clément Bitz (Béziers), the Australian scrum-half Joe Powell (Lyon) and the center Maxime Espeut (Béziers)“.

With these new recruits, Montauban clearly displays its intentions in an ever more competitive second division championship. The date is set for a Pro D2 season that promises to be thrilling.
